PANDK Bed Cooling Technology Patent

The bed cooling system effectively reduces the heat generation of the slide, reduces the coefficient of thermal expansion of the metal, and reduces the temperature difference between the slide and other components. During long-term operation, the temperature remains constant, the machining accuracy is lasting, and the processing stability is improved. An active circulating cooling system is used to quickly dissipate the heat generated by the slide during operation to reduce local overheating of the bed caused by heat accumulation, so that the bed is always at a constant temperature, thereby reducing the deformation caused by thermal expansion and contraction, thereby ensuring that the temperature is constant and the accuracy is stable during long-term operation, and improving product completion efficiency.

Wide Base, Four Guide Rails

The base area is larger than that of conventional models, ensuring the overall rigidity of the equipment and being more conducive to the stability of machine tool cutting. This model is equipped with four guide rails on the X-axis of the entire series, increasing the coverage area of the guide rails to achieve full support of the guide rails. The column is enlarged, and the internal horizontal support rib structure more effectively enhances the column strength. The four-rail base has a larger support range, and with the ultra-rigid worktable, the height from the worktable surface to the slider surface is 275mm, and it is supported by double-layer ribs, high load, not easy to deform, and the accuracy is maintained stable for a long time.

Heavy-duty Gear Head Spindle

The head adopts a central water-outlet two-stage gear head, adopts a ¢100mm spindle, chromium-molybdenum alloy steel material, after tempering, rough and fine machining, carburizing treatment, aging treatment and precision grinding; high precision, high rigidity, and not easy to deform. After the spindle is assembled, it is calibrated by dynamic balance test. The spindle box adopts a special design of high-strength and high-rigidity cage type and keel rib structure. The spindle gear gearbox adopts gear box transmission, and the maximum speed can reach 6000 rpm (15/18.5kw), which is suitable for high-speed and heavy cutting. Two-stage switching ensures the large torque required for roughing parts and meets the high speed for finishing parts or small tools.

Center Water Outlet, High-efficiency U Drill

When drilling deep holes with conventional models, it is limited by the external cooling of cutting, and only high-speed steel drills can be used. When drilling deep holes, iron chips cannot be efficiently discharged, and chips are easy to accumulate and burn tools. It is necessary to retract the tool cyclically to discharge chips, and the processed hole wall is easy to appear chip accumulation. High-speed steel is a low-speed cutting tool, which prolongs the processing time and restricts the processing efficiency. Equipped with a high-pressure central water-outlet two-stage gear head, using "U" drill processing, high-pressure central water-outlet more effectively cools the tool and workpiece, and efficiently discharges waste chips from the part to be processed, the processed hole wall is smooth, and the hole accuracy is relatively higher than that of high-speed steel drills. High-strength column, telescopic hole

The square box reinforced structure column is used to more effectively enhance the column strength, the internal horizontal support rib structure more effectively enhances the column strength, the high-strength column is designed with telescopic holes, and the temperature difference reduces the deformation of the column. It further improves stability and improves processing accuracy. Under the working conditions of long-term operation, it effectively offsets the thermal expansion effect caused by temperature increase.

Rich Optional Configurations, Strong Expandability

Optional full closed-loop control. Four-axis and five-axis turntables can be added to realize multi-axis linkage. Optional central water outlet of the spindle, machine tool tool setting instrument workpiece measurement, and auxiliary head. It can be equipped with a 24T disc-type tool magazine or a chain-type tool magazine with the number of tools installed.
